Player Ratings

Vermeer (7.5) - poor kicking but what saves. He also played the angles well making it difficult for ManCity players to get a clean shot on goal
Blind (6.5) - OK but his lack of speed clearly showed tonight; going forward he was good but dicey defending
Moisander (8) - great defending and wonderful goal against a stupid ManCity who were zonal marking nobody
Alderwiereld (7.5) - outstanding on defense
van Rhijn (8) - held his own on defense and went forward with abandon; just a great cross to de Jong for the first goal
Poulsen (7.5) - out of gas in the last 10 minutes but gave the midfield steel
Eriksen (7.5) - best game in a while and put pressure on the ManCity defense; still needs to get rid of the ball a little quicker
Schöne (7.5) - very good today and created some really nice passing lanes
Sana (7) - would have been nice for him to get the fourth goal; played well tracking back on defense
de Jong (7.5) - got the tying goal and was more active today than I've seen him all season
Babel (7) - a couple of bad shooting decisions but otherwise a good match
Enoh (6.5) - first action of the season and did OK
Boerrigter (NR) - came in to give height on corners but was not needed for that purpose, not on long enough for a rating

Just a couple of retrospective notes on the game. What was most interesting to me is that exchanging of positions between Eriksen and de Jong. Eriksen moved up to press on every turn over and spent a lot of time ahead of de Jong. Now neither is a true striker and in recent years we have really only had two: Huntelaar and for one season Pantelic. Maybe this is part of FdB adapting to the reality of his roster and it will be interesting to see what he does when Sigthorsson returns. I suspect that the same starting XI will be on the field for the Feyenoord match this weekend.

The really surprising thing about yesterday's match is ManCity allowing Ajax to bring the ball up with very little pressure in the back third. The club sees this kind of pressure every week in the league and Mancini has scouted the club. I think Vermeer handled the ball less yesterday than in almost any other match this season.

Full credit to FdB for adapting to a changing situation!

souras84 schreef:still it seems that with this kind of formation. our (false) striker usually gets the ball outside the area. That is kind of difficult for us to produce goals against good defences such as Real Madrid or Dortmund or others that have given us a hard time in the past
It can be done but you need exceptional players to make it work in the absence of a true striker. The only team that really succeeds week in and week out with this approach is Barcelona who have small quick players in the five attackers that routinely field (I exempt the holding midfielder who rarely moves up). Ajax, at this point in time, don't have the quickness either in movement or passing to make this work though I suspect this is the vision that FdB and rest of the coaching staff have (they did try this approach in the preseason last year with Ozbilitz in the middle but that was short lived). In any event, I thought this was a refreshing approach and hope to see it continue this Sunday.

Tom_ schreef:I wonder what they think they're doing playing that defensive against a team with probably 1/20th their wage budget.
According to ESPN, the Ajax starting 11 was acquired for £3.8 million ($4.9 million US), whereas the first 11 they beat cost £183.5 million ($237.8 million US). According to my (suspect) math, Man City's starting line-up cost their club 37.5 times as much as Ajax' starting 11.
